Antiferroelecttic-like tristable switching was observed in smectic liquid crystal mixtures containing chiral dopants derived from trifluoromethylated pyranose. Result of selective reflection measurement shows that the phase showing the tristable switching is not antiferroelectric but ferroelectuic. Mechanisms for tristable switching are proposed on the basis of the ultrashort pitch. Conoscopic observation was made to see the bulk state free from surfaces.
